Abstract

The invention discloses a monitoring management method and device for Internet of Things card middleware and the method comprises the steps: obtaining the state information of middleware through the connection between an API and the middleware, and storing the state information in a database; configuring a monitoring strategy for the middleware; wherein the timers comprise a main timer and an auxiliary timer, the main timer starts to poll a timer information data table at regular time when a system is started, and if a timed task is found, the main timer calls the auxiliary timer to poll an API provided by middleware to obtain current message consumption data of the middleware; judging whether the message consumption data reaches an alarm threshold in a timer information data table or notaccording to a monitoring strategy; if the message consumption data reaches an alarm threshold, indicating that the middleware is in an alarm state; and if the middleware is in the alarm state, triggering an alarm. According to the invention, various monitoring strategies can be configured in a humanized manner, different thresholds are configured, and once the thresholds are triggered, related personnel are warned and notified to process, so that unnecessary risks are reduced, and the operation cost is reduced.

Description

technical field [0001] The invention belongs to the field of Internet of Things data monitoring, and in particular relates to a method and device for monitoring and managing middleware of an Internet of Things card. Background technique [0002] At present, there are more and more middleware in the IoT card system. How to control the operation of each middleware in real time, so that an alarm can be issued in time when the status of the IoT card system is abnormal.
